    Visiting Dignitary Protocol Manual and Dignitary Visit Notification Form
    The manual is to be consulted and the Visiting Dignitary Request form must be submitted and approved prior to a dignitary being invited to visit UC Riverside. Individuals who are considered dignitaries include heads of state, heads of government, United States Cabinet Officers, and other national and international high-level government officials whose presence demands heightened sensitivity to security and/or protocol issues.


    UCR Printed Materials Review Process
    All event-related printed materials that include the name of the chancellor, associate of the chancellor or the executive vice chancellor and provost require approval prior to publication and/or distribution. The Office of Event Management and Protocol coordinates this process.


    UCR Invitation Style Guide
    The design and content of event promotional materials bearing the chancellor’s, associate of the chancellor or executive vice chancellor and provost’s names must be approved by the Chancellor’s Office. Event promotional materials include print and electronic versions of, but are not limited to: invitations, save the dates, advertisements, websites, programs, citations, and commemorative plaques.

    Campus Service Providers
     

    Audio-Visual Services

    Multimedia Technologies
    This team is responsible for audio and visual services on campus. The Multimedia Technologies Group provides and maintains presentation technology in support of instruction and special events.


    On-Campus Caterer

    Citrus Grove Catering
    The experienced & professional catering team members are prepared to offer you the personal attention required in all aspects of your gathering.


    Graphic Design

    UCR Creative Design Services
    Creative Design Services (CDS) can design and coordinate the print production of magazines, brochures, posters, newsletters, invitations, banners and flyers as well as original illustrations and drawings for publications and technical illustrations for graphs, charts, diagrams and maps.


    Mail Services

    UCR Mail Services
    Mail Services provides cost effective solutions for all mass mailing needs. Services include: mail list maintenance, high speed labeling, ink-jet addressing, CASS certification, folding, inserting, and metering.


    Physical Plant

    Special Event Services — UCR FACILITIES SERVICES 
    The Special Event Services unit coordinates all crafts for campus events, to ensure efficiency, cost effectiveness and timeliness of service. These events include not only normal campus activities, such as Homecoming and Commencement, but also concerts, seminars and receptions.


    Public Safety

    UC Police Department
    UCPD is one of the departments that should be involved in the pre-planning and research of all major special events held on campus.


    Environmental Health & Safety (EH&S)  
    EH&S supplies guidelines on venue capacity, venue set-up, fire safety, and first aid. They are also responsible for issuing food permits . You may also contact Campus Fire Marshal Scott Jackson by e-mail.


    Risk Management
    The department of Risk Management is responsible for the issuance of event alcohol permits, university insurance and losses and claims.

    UCR Venues
     

    Alumni & Visitors Center
    The Alumni & Visitors Center serves as the "front door" to the campus and offers an array of meeting and event space. For information on holding an event at the Alumni & Visitors Center, contact Hospitality Services.


    Botanic Gardens
    The Botanic Gardens provides a beautiful and serene setting for UCR campus activities. The Gardens' Conference Room and the adjacent patio and lawn area are available for rent for official U.C. Riverside campus activities; limited municipal, state and federal government functions; and official functions of other campuses. No private parties, weddings or receptions are permitted in the Gardens.


    Culver Center of the Arts 
    The Barbara and Art Culver Center of the Arts and the California Museum of Photography offer unique spaces for meetings, conferences, performances, film screenings, receptions, and special events.


    General Assignment Classrooms  
    General assignment classrooms are available for use throughout the UC Riverside campus. Contact Non-Academic Scheduling for more information regarding room size and availability.


    Highlander Union Building (HUB)  
    The HUB has a variety of spaces to choose from that are perfect for small meetings to large dinners and lectures. HUB facilities can be set-up in a multitude of ways to custom-fit your event.

    Student Recreation Center 
    The Student Recreation Center has a variety of conference rooms, gymnasiums and fields that are available for registered student organizations, campus departments and non-campus groups. With over 155,000 square-feet, you can reserve a state-of-the-art training room for 20 people or host a graduation ceremony for up to 3,000 people in the gymnasium.


    University Extension Center 
    The University Extension Center is located in close proximity to the UCR campus and offers a variety meeting spaces. The Extension Center staff can tailor your set-up for your specific needs and provides in-house catering and AV support.


    University Theatre 
    The University Theatre is a single-floor auditorium that seats up to 484 people. This venue is ideal for lectures and ceremonies and includes an outdoor patio that can be used for receptions and gatherings. For more information please contact Jason Dunk  at (951) 827-3365.
